i like the sharpness in the area of the pupil, which provides a clear view on the beautiful unevenness of this texture. the color of the pupil is digitally brightened. this technique helps to make the structure easier visible, but in this case it's a little too harsh, since it makes it a bit too obvious, that a sharpening tool, such as unsharp mask, has been used. only partial brightening of the pupil could help avoiding this effect. a pronunciation of a circle around the pupil could be done, but hasn't. the contrast between the silvery shimmering, dark area above the eye and the softened skin is confusing, because the colors don't harmonize. the makeup is applied with profession. bright makeup is applied on the right corner of the eye, which helps to pronounce it. it's questionable weather the tear on the right corner should cover that bright spot or better be left away. the tears aren't running vertically down, but it would be nicer if they would. the reason for this effect could be, that the picture was turned by some degrees, in order to give the eye a special angel with the inner corner lower than the outer corner. this hasn't to be done that harsh.
rule of thirds is beautifully followed, but it would be even nicer if the eye was in the left upper corner, instead of the right, as the area left of it isn't as interesting as the nose-part. another suggestion for improvement might be, that the contrast in the black tears could be raised, so that the bright spots are even a little brighter, especially in the left and middle section. this work shows that the artist is talented, but is a example for the fact that many, especially young artists are aspiring towards ideals. ideals, which are hid in this picture, are the brightness of the pupil and the angle in which the eye is turned.
only three stars for originality, because the concept of "black tears" isn't that new.
